NEBOSH

NEBOSH stands for National Examinations Board in Occupational Health and Safety. Now, before we understand what NEBOSH is, let’s first understand what it isn’t. NEBOSH is not an institute from where you can do an occupational health and safety program. It is an independent, authoritative examination board that delivers vocational qualifications in the field of health, environmental practice, and safety.

Besides, NEBOSH sets assessment methods such as practical coursework and exams and develops syllabus. It sets benchmarks in health safety and environment and offers globally recognised certificates and qualifications for aspirants intending to build a strong career path in this industry. OSHA

OSHA, on the other hand, stands for Occupational Safety and Health Administration. While NEBOSH is a UK-based board, OSHA is a compliance body in the United States of America which offers awareness classes. These classes range between 10 and 30 hours and are generally conducted to create awareness and set safety standards at different workplaces. For instance, excavation sites, high rise buildings, and more.

The training programs offered by OSHA have geographical restrictions. This means that they can be taken up by people only living in the US and not by anybody else working or living abroad. Anybody who has completed the OSHA program receives a card the size of a debit card. However, due to restrictions that were enacted in the year 2010, OSHA stopped offering cards to its trainees outside of the US.

IOSH

Abbreviated as the Institution of Occupational Safety and Health, it is the world’s standalone body for safety and health professionals. It is a pioneer in the world of safety courses, where over 150,000 aspirants take it up every single year. The course is taken up by anyone who has to deal with a significant number of safety and health hazards in their workplace or require a broad understanding and knowledge of health and safety standards to develop essential framework and processes.

The course is intensive and is conducted for three days and is mostly recommended for managers, supervisors, and other professionals when it comes to tackling risk and hazards.
